Broadfield Law advises Westcoast Group on Swiss sale and partnership

Broadfield Law UK– formerly BDB Pitmans – has advised Westcoast Group, a leading UK-based IT channel distributor, on its multi-hundred-million-pound sale to and strategic partnership with the Switzerland-listed technology company ALSO.

The sale of the Westcoast Group companies in UK, Ireland and France, involved assets in six further European countries and required EU Commission clearance.

Established in 1983 and headquartered in Reading, Westcoast established itself as HP’s first UK distributor before growing to become one of the UK’s leading IT channel distributors with a turnover of £4.2 billion in 2023.

ALSO Holding AG is a worldwide provider of information and communication technologies. Listed in the SIX Swiss Exchange, ALSO operates across 144 countries with €11 billion in annual revenues.

The sale and strategic partnership will significantly bolster Westcoast’s global reach and will enhance business continuity and growth for both entities.

The Broadfield team was led by Reading Corporate Partner Philip Weaver, supported by Corporate Solicitors Katie Higgs and Gemma L’Esperance and Corporate Legal Director Mireille Dagger.

Employment law advice was provided by Legal Director Laura Binnie, with Commercial Property support from Senior Associate Victoria Moss.

Corporate tax advice was provided by Partner Philip Alfandary and private client tax advice by Senior Associate Sarah Giles.
